Once the EEPROM is updated, the Raspberry Pi 5 can transition from using a micro SD card to a more durable and faster NVMe SSD for booting and running its operating system.
Then download and boot up the Raspberry Pi Imager from within the Raspberry Pi OS and install Raspberry Pi OS onto your NVMe SSD. Finally, turn off your Pi, remove the SD card, and boot up.
